The Rise of Camping Pods in the UK
Camping pods first gained traction in the mid-2000s as a response to the growing demand for “glamping” (glamourous camping). These structures offered a middle ground between tents and static caravans: they were weatherproof, required no assembly, and provided a cosy retreat for nature lovers unwilling to sacrifice basic comforts. Typically constructed from timber with steel-clad tile roofs, early pods were marketed as eco-friendly, affordable alternatives to traditional accommodation.
However, the initial wave of camping pods had significant flaws. Many were hastily built using low-grade timber and lacked proper insulation, leaving occupants vulnerable to the UK’s unpredictable weather. Steel roofs amplified rain noise, and poor ventilation led to condensation issues. While they represented progress over tents, these pods often fell short of providing year-round comfort, limiting their appeal to summer use.
The short comings of Early Camping Pods
The first generation of camping pods prioritised cost and speed over quality. Key issues included:
Inadequate Insulation: Thin walls and single-pane windows made pods freezing in winter and stifling in summer.
Durability Concerns: Cheap timber warped or rotted over time, while steel roofs corroded in coastal areas.
Basic Design: Many pods felt cramped, with little attention to storage, lighting, or aesthetics.
These limitations hindered the sector’s potential. Camping pods risked becoming a passing trend rather than a sustainable addition to the tourism market.

Tips for Caring for High-Quality Camping Pods Follow these care guidelines to ensure that your camping pod lasts a long time:
To avoid mould and mildew, clean on a regular basis. Application of a weather-resistant coating to all timber cladding. You must keep the tiles clean, and the base must be flat. No matter the exact size of the pod, there cannot be a lip around the base. A lip allows water to then go under the pod and this will eventually have adverse effects on the pod’s integrity. In terms of security, aside from having good functional lockable windows, your front and rear doors must be incredibly robust and durable to survive any break in attempts. While top-of-the-line deadlocks are essential, we believe that many manufacturers create doors that are so weak that a front door might easily be kicked inward.
One of the most important qualities of a properly secured entrance door for a residential structure is that it opens outward. The door jamb is built into the framework behind the door in this manner, making it nearly impossible to kick open once the door is closed.
To truly reinforce this level of protection, you will require a strong, durable door that functions as a fortress to guard your property. Www.factorycabins.com manufactures such doors for your log cabins and includes the appropriate high-grade deadlock security locks with three keys.
Such heavy doors must hang and swing open and close effortlessly. This necessitates the use of exceptionally robust hinges. Again, www.factorycabins.com provides such components as part of the package.
When planning a multi-room log cabin, it is critical to consider the sort of furniture that will be used in each room. Take, for example, the bedroom. If you have a set of wardrobes in your bedroom and have limited space, the bedroom door should be built to swing outwards from the room rather than inwards. Other factors must be taken into account when rooms are close together and form a corner. It is not a good idea to install a door in such a way that it covers another door when fully opened. Section 75 is an important UK consumer protection law made in the 1970s that means your credit provider must take the same responsibility as the retailer if things go wrong with a purchase. Yet, it doesn’t work on all purchases – just those costing a certain amount:
Pay for something on a credit card £100+ and up to £30,000 and the provider’s equally liable if something goes wrong.
This isn’t the credit provider being nice. It’s a legal protection put in place so that you’re never in the position of paying off debt for something you didn’t receive or wasn’t as it should’ve been. Whether it’s a flight, kitchen, computer or anything else, pay on a credit card, store card or with store instalment credit, and the credit provider’s responsible too.

For many years logcabins have been manufactured from just single plank natural fibered timber, (we now have quality laminated timber ) and as we all know timber tends to do its own thing once its machined! Firstly there is the drying process of the timber logs, then the cutting/machining of the timber, and which machine is used, also are the blades sharp, and is the operator skilled, This then determines if the timber is fit for purpose to be or is it fire wood! If the timber is cut badly, and the machinist did not follow the grain on cutting your logs for your logcabin , the timber will be twisted, or if the doors of the kiln were opened too quickly! Actually there are so many reasons why timber can twist, so the cheap manufacturers want to hide this problem from the public. So how do they hide from you twisted logs in your cabin walls? Optical illusions, what you thought was decorative is in fact a way to conceal twisted logs, so! they cut the end of the log, which then gives you zero focus point on the wall log end( the notched area) . Sadly a lot of the manufactures in the UK are using local Pine/Spruce from the local surrounding forests, the timber is very young, which will lead to twisting.Thats one reason why they are cheap! Profit comes before Quality!
European Pine/Spruce is a lot older, tougher tighter grained timber! European Pine and Spruce is grown in harsher climats that lead to a far more dense timber Do not settle for less!
